DC Sniper, John Muhammad Executed

John Allen Muhammad was executed Tuesday, November 10, on the charge of killing 10 people and wounding 3 in the course of a three week period in October 2002. Muhammad and his accomplice, Lee Boyd Malvo, would randomly gun down men and women going about their lives in a normal fashion. 53-year-old Dean Meyers was shot while pumping gas into his car. Lori Ann Lewis-Rivera, was gunned down while vacuuming her van. Jerry Taylor was killed on a golf course.

Muhammad has always claimed innocence, although he has never shown any sympathy to those whose family members and friends were lost due to these sniper attacks. In a letter written to his first wife shortly before the execution, Muhammad wrote:

Island of Trash is Growing and Possibly Spawning


Not only is there a floating, swirling, mass of toxic garbage twice the size of Texas drifting in the Pacific Ocean, but there it is growing over the years. A research team, published by the New York Times has found that "water samples from February contained twice as much plastic as samples from a decade ago." Mr. Moore, the man who discovered the garbage in 1999 while sailing from Hawaii, came back and told reporters: "This is not the garbage patch I knew in 1999. This is a totally different animal.”
Currently, there are fish and ocean life living in the middle of the pollution and feeding off of plankton that is growing directly on the garbage. The fish that ingest these plankton also ingest small pieces of plastic and toxic chemicals. The second concern is for the predators of these fish and the predators of those predators. All these toxic chemicals will be transferred from one fish to another and possibly to your local grocery store.
Now the real scare is that this garbage patch is only one of FIVE that may be trapped in gyres around the world. Ponder that for a while.

New Jihad Code



The Jihad Code has recently been rewritten in 400 pages that was first published on September 6. 2009. This revolution in the definition of Jihad could challenge al Quaeda to find a legitimate reason for their actions. A direct attack to al Quaeda's policies is stated in the new code is stated as:
"Jihad has ethics and morals because it is for God. That means it is forbidden to kill women, children, elderly people, priests, messengers, traders and the like. Betrayal is prohibited and it is vital to keep promises and treat prisoners of war in a good way. Standing by those ethics is what distinguishes Muslims' jihad from the wars of other nations."
This document has been seen by some of the most respected religious scholars in the Middle East who are backing it up completely. This could lead the way to the slow death of religious wars in the name of God.
